Chronic multichannel neural recording has emerged as a powerful technique for studying dynamic brain function. In many experimental paradigms, it is important that the same neurons be recorded from day to day. Elevated sympathetic activation is a characteristic feature of heart failure (HF). Excessive sympathetic activation under resting conditions has been shown to increase from the early stages of the disease, and is related to prognosis.
